AI 터미널 앱 하나 만들었습니다.
wowTerminal — 화면을 읽는 AI가 들어있는 터미널을 만들었습니다
터미널에 에러 뜨면 그거 긁어다 AI한테 붙여넣고, 답 받아서 명령어 다시 긁어오는 왕복이 너무 싫었어요. 정작 AI는 내 화면을 모르고요. 그래서 wowTerminal을 만들었습니다.
우측 AI 패널이 지금 포커스된 셸의 출력을 그대로 컨텍스트로 받습니다. nginx -t 빨간 글씨 떴으면 복사할 것도 없이 "몇 번째 줄 문제고 이렇게 고쳐"가 바로 나오고, 답에 들어있는 명령어는 카드로 떨어져서 버튼 한 번에 터미널로 들어갑니다. (실행 엔터는 직접 누르게 해놔서 멋대로 돌진 않아요.)
여기에 SSH 호스트 매니저, SFTP 드래그앤드롭, tmux 자동 attach, 세션 복원까지 한 창에 넣었습니다. 스택은 Rust + Tauri 2 / React 19 / xterm.js / russh. AI는 OpenAI 호환이면 다 되고 로컬 Ollama도 자동으로 모델 잡아줍니다. 키랑 비번은 OS 키체인에 암호화해서 보관합니다.
그리고 이거, 거의 다 Claude Code로 개발했습니다. Rust 백엔드부터 React 프론트까지 클로드랑 같이 짠 건데, 개인적으로 이 정도 규모를 이렇게 굴릴 수 있다는 게 좀 신기했어요.
오픈소스(MIT)라 코드 직접 보셔도 되고, 맥/윈/리눅스 다 받을 수 있어요.
아직 작은 프로젝트라 부족한 거 많을 거예요. 버그나 "이건 좀…" 싶은 거 있으면 Issue로 편하게 던져주세요. 괜찮으면 스타도 부탁드려요 (달소님 스타 103개 완전 부럽습니다.)





달소
빨간물약
댓글
댓글 쓰기열심히 만들어 보겠습니다. 감사합니다~